在数字化转型的大潮中,云呼叫中心系统以其高效的通信与处理能力,被广泛应用于各种企业与机构中。随着客户对服务质量与响应速度要求的提升,云呼叫中心作为解决方案的重要性日益凸显。那么,如何开发一个高效且可靠的云呼叫中心系统呢?本文将为您全面介绍云呼叫中心系统的开发流程,深入探讨其关键环节以及每个环节中的重点工作。
需求分析是云呼叫中心系统开发的第一步,明确的需求能够帮助开发团队清楚地了解客户的期望和业务目标。开发团队通常会与相关利益相关者进行沟通,收集功能需求如语音呼入、呼出、录音、分析报告等。还需要考虑用户界面的友好性,以确保操作简便,客户满意。
在需求明确后,团队会制定系统规划,包括技术架构、系统功能模块及实施步骤等。为确保系统的灵活性与扩展性,开发团队可能会选择微服务架构来构建系统,这样能够在未来的新需求出现时,快速进行相应的功能升级和模块扩展。
需求分析与规划的准确性直接影响后续的开发效率。因此,确保各方意见的有效整合是非常重要的环节。
技术选型是云呼叫中心系统开发中至关重要的一步,合适的技术栈不仅能提升系统的稳定性,还能实现更快的响应速度。在选择技术时,开发者通常会考虑语言、数据库、框架及云服务提供商等多方面。
在设计阶段,开发团队需制定详细的系统架构图及每个模块的功能设计。例如,呼叫管理模块可能涉及到如何接听、转接、记录通话,同时还需要与其他模块进行数据交互。有效的设计能够为后续的开发提供清晰的参考。
不同的方案会有不同的优劣,选择最适合的技术方案有助于提高开发效率及系统最终的表现。
在确定了技术方案与设计后,进入实质性的开发阶段。开发人员需要按照之前定义的设计文档进行模块开发,同时在开发过程中记录代码、强化注释,以便于后期维护。
开发完成后,测试环节将开始。测试的目的在于发现潜在的bug和性能问题。此时会使用功能测试、压力测试等手段验证系统的稳定性与可靠性。这一过程非常重要,因为呼叫中心作为服务平台,需要保证24小时的稳定运行。
不断迭代的开发与测试能够确保系统在上线前达到一个良好的状态,提高系统的用户体验。
在成功完成开发和测试后,系统就可以上线了。上线前需要做好用户培训,以便他们能迅速上手系统的使用。同时,需制定应急预案以应对可能出现的异常情况。
上线后的维护工作同样重要,包括监控系统的运行状态,反馈用户意见,并不断迭代优化系统。在全球化的业务环境中,技术进步与客户需求日新月异,维护的目的在于确保系统能够持续适应变化,保持竞争力。
有效的上线与持续的维护保证了系统长期的优质服务,有助于提升客户满意度。
综上所述,云呼叫中心系统的开发流程涵盖从需求分析、技术选型,到开发与测试,再到上线和维护的各个环节。采取科学合理的方法,可以有效提升开发效率,优化系统性能,最终为企业提供强有力的客户服务支持。企业若想了解更多关于云呼叫中心系统的信息,建议与专业的开发团队联系,共同探讨最佳的解决方案。
网友评论